SHELBY- Mrs. Viola Casanova Perez, 97, formerly of Ridge St., died Friday, November 12, 2010 at Cleveland Regional Medical Center. A native of Las Villas, Cuba, she was the daughter of the late Rafael and Luz Rodriguez Casanova. Viola was a member of Sulphur Springs United Methodist Church. She belonged to American Association of University Women, Numerous Spanish Educational Organizations, and she was also a Professor Emeritus at Brevard College.
